Diet of Worms
-- by Don Mulford - Copyright 2000 -- steldon@nbnet.nb.ca

If birds eat worms, then why can't I?
At dinner time I think I'll try!
They'll be dessert instead of pie,
Then like the birds I'll learn to fly!

I'll soar so high above the street,
And talk with all the birds I meet,
Then softly land upon my feet;
Because of all the worms I'll eat!
